The new Chevrolet Silverado is a Pickup. Available in Australia from $134,500 (MLRP, excl. on-roads) for the LTZ Premium variant and topping out at $144,900 for the ZR2.
There are 2 variants of the Silverado available in Australia and this generation went on sale in August of 2025.
Engine options include 6.2L v (313kW/624Nm) and 6.2L v (313kW/624Nm). All variants feature 10-speed automatic transmission. All variants feature four-wheel drive.
The new 2025 Silverado is offered with a 5 year, unlimited km warranty.

| Specification | Measurement |
|---|---|
| Overall Length | 5,931 mm |
| Overall Width | 2,086 mm |
| Overall Height | 1,930 mm |
| Wheelbase | 3,745 mm |
| Turning Circle | 14,300 mm |
| Load Capacity | 748 mm |
Dimensions in this table show the minimum and maximum values of all variants for this vehicle.
